Dirsir at a glance

Dirsir is a village of 893 people in 229 households (Census 2011) in Sonahatu block, Ranchi district, Jharkhand, the 28th-largest of 64 villages in Sonahatu block. Literacy is 56%, about the same as the block average of 56% and the sex ratio is 941 women per 1,000 men. The pincode is 834001, served by Church Road post office; the LGD village code is 373944. The sarpanch is SAWNA BANS MAHLI, and the village votes in Ichagarh assembly constituency, represented by MLA Sabita Mahato. The population is estimated at 1,053 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
